About

Hypertext Transfer Protocol Secure (HTTPS) is an extension of the Hypertext Transfer Protocol (HTTP) , which uses encryption using Transport Layer Security (TLS) (formerly, Secure Socket Layer (SSL) for secure communication over a computer network , and is widely used on the Internet ; it is therefore also referred to as HTTP over TLS or HTTP over SSL1.
